される。On the base plate 20 of the gondola 2, a drive motor 40 is provided substantially at the center thereof. On the back side of the base plate 20 below the drive motor 40, as shown in FIG.
1 is provided, and the driving force of the driving motor 40 is transmitted to the driving shaft 41 via the chain 42. The slide plate 3 is provided on both sides of the drive shaft 41.
0, feed screws 43, 43 are provided, and the rotation of the drive shaft 41 is transmitted by meshing of bevel gears provided at the tip of each shaft. And
A slide piece 44 having a corresponding screw hole is meshed with each feed screw 43, and the slide piece 44 is fixed to the front end of the slide plate 30. For this reason,
With the rotation of the drive shaft 41, both the feed screws 43, 43 rotate, and on each feed screw 43, the slide piece 44 moves in the axial direction due to the engagement thereof,
Therefore, the slide plate 30 to which the slide piece 44 is fixed is
Will be moved in its longitudinal direction. That is, the above-described configuration connected to the slide plate 30 using the drive motor 40 as a drive source becomes the drive mechanism 4, and the drive motor 4
The scaffold 3 is extended or contracted in response to the normal rotation / reverse rotation of 0.

要で、作業性に優れており、省力化に有利である。As described above, in the gondola device, a plurality of gondola 2 are arranged on the outer periphery of the chimney 1, and the scaffold plate 3 is passed between the gondola 2 and is integrally connected as a whole. This is a ring-shaped scaffold that goes around the chimney 1. Further, since the scaffold plate 3 is expanded and contracted by the drive mechanism 4, the scaffold plate 3 can be expanded and contracted in accordance with the mutual interval between the gondola 2.
At the top of the chimney, the entire outer diameter can be reduced by contracting as shown in each figure (A), and conversely, at the base of the chimney 1, it can be expanded as shown in each figure (B) to reduce the entire outer diameter. The diameter can be enlarged. That is, the distance between the gondola 2... Can be changed following the up-and-down movement. The ring-shaped configuration of the device does not hinder the up-and-down movement, and corresponds to the change in the external form of the chimney 1. It is safe because the interval facing the outer periphery of the chimney 1 can be appropriately maintained.
Therefore, it is unnecessary to change the gondola as in the related art, and the workability is excellent, which is advantageous for labor saving.
